Weather in May

A major shift in Nyala's weather occurs in May as rainfall jumps to 12mm (0.47"), signalling the onset of the wetter part of the year. There is an increase in cloud cover, tempering the intense heat somewhat. The average low temperature rises, and nighttime offers little relief from the daytime heat. This marks a significant transition from the hot and dry weather of the previous months. The wet season arrives with a bang, leading to an increase in humidity levels.

Temperature

May welcomes an average high-temperature of a still fiery hot 38.8°C (101.8°F), not much different from the preceding month. Nyala sees a consistent average low-temperature of 25.6°C (78.1°F) in May, indicating a substantial decrease from the day's temperature.

Humidity

In Nyala, Sudan, the average relative humidity in May is 22%.

Rainfall

In May, in Nyala, the rain falls for 4.8 days. Throughout May, 12mm (0.47") of precipitation is accumulated. In Nyala, during the entire year, the rain falls for 83.9 days and collects up to 353mm (13.9") of precipitation.

Daylight

In Nyala, the average length of the day in May is 12h and 41min.
On the first day of May, sunrise is at 06:00 and sunset at 18:34.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 05:54 and sunset at 18:41 CAT.

Sunshine

In May, the average sunshine in Nyala is 9.8h.

UV index

April and May, with an average maximum UV index of 8, are months with the highest UV index in Nyala. A UV Index reading of 8 to 10 represents a very high health hazard from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.

Average temperature in May
Nyala, Sudan

Average temperature in May - Nyala, Sudan
  • Average high temperature in May: 38.8°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is April (39.2°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is December (31.3°C).

  • Average low temperature in May: 25.6°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is June (27.2°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is January (16.6°C).

Average humidity in May
Nyala, Sudan

Average humidity in May - Nyala, Sudan
  • Average humidity in May: 22%

The month with the highest relative humidity is August (64%).
The months with the lowest relative humidity are March and April (13%).

[Resources]

Average rainfall in May
Nyala, Sudan

Average rainfall in May - Nyala, Sudan
  • Average rainfall in May: 12mm

The wettest month (with the highest rainfall) is August (127mm).
The driest months (with the least rainfall) are January, February, November and December (0mm).

[Resources]

Average rainfall days in May
Nyala, Sudan

Average rainfall days in May - Nyala, Sudan
  • Average rainfall days in May: 4.8 days

The month with the highest number of rainy days is August (23 days).
The months with the least rainy days are January and December (0 days).
